Lake Boyd Callan
Lake Boyd Callan is a lake in Bell, Texas. Lake Boyd Callan is situated nearby to the town Belton.Places in the Area
Nearby places include Belton and Salado.

Salado
Village
Photo: Billy Hathorn, CC BY-SA 3.0.
Salado is a village in Bell County, Texas. Salado was first incorporated in 1867 for the sole purpose of building a bridge across Salado Creek. In 2000, the citizens of Salado voted in favor of reincorporation, before which it was a census-designated place. Salado is situated 4½ miles south of Lake Boyd Callan.
